The only improvement is I think the ESP32 board should be mounted the other way around. Right now you have the "Chip" side pointed towards the outlet... the strongest signal for BLE comes from the chip side of the board. Which ideally, you would be plugging this device into the room you want monitored, and you would want the chip side to face the room and not the outlet.
I modified your case with a Dremel to allow me to flip the board to have chip-side facing out.
